LOS ANGELES — For Julio Urías, domestic violence accusations are no longer a blip, a stumble, a lapse. For the Dodgers' most popular player, domestic violence accusations are now a pattern. Sunday night, he was arrested on suspicion of felony domestic violence while leaving BMO Stadium. Urías was detained by Exposition Park police and landed in the Los Angeles County jail before he was released Monday morning on a $50,000 bond. ©2023 Los Angeles Times.
